Marvel's Galaxy Far, Far Away Series (1977 and Beyond)

The enduring legacy of Star Wars extends far beyond the silver cinema, and its vibrant presence is deeply intertwined with the evolution of comic publications. Beginning in 1977, just months after the original film's release, Marvel introduced a long-running series that quickly established a devoted following. These early issues, while often constrained by the realities of the time – including strict guidelines from Lucasfilm – provided fans with an expanded setting and introduced numerous memorable characters who wouldn’t appear in the pictures. Following Marvel’s run, Dark Horse took over the license, ushering in an era of significantly more detailed storytelling and visually stunning artwork. Throughout the years, these chapters have explored a wealth of stories, filling in crucial gaps in the timeline and presenting bold, fresh adventures.

Discovering Retro Star Wars Comic Books

For enthusiasts seeking a tangible piece of galactic history, acquiring vintage Star Wars magazines presents a truly rewarding hobby. The early publications, particularly those from the 1970s and early eighties, offer a fascinating glimpse into the evolution of the Star Wars mythos and often feature artwork that are markedly different from what we see today. Values can fluctuate wildly, depending on the grade of the book, its rarity, and overall popularity. Beginners should consider understanding grading standards and researching specific series before making investments. Building a collection takes dedication and a willingness to study the complexities of the vintage Star Wars comic book market.
